Diamond Cove, Newfoundland And Labrador

Diamond Cove is a local service district and designated place in the Canadian province of Newfoundland and Labrador.

Geography

Diamond Cove is in Newfoundland within Subdivision J of Division No. 3.

Demographics

As a designated place in the 2016 Census of Population conducted by Statistics Canada, Diamond Cove recorded a population of 46 living in 25 of its 26 total private dwellings, a change of -9.8% from its 2011 population of 51. With a land area of 2.42 km (0.93 sq mi), it had a population density of 19.0/km (49.2/sq mi) in 2016.

Government

Diamond Cove is a local service district (LSD) that is governed by a committee responsible for the provision of certain services to the community. The chair of the LSD committee is Ronald Hardy.
